2017-08-29 19 views
0

請參考http://embed.plnkr.co/52wwQh7iv88JtwJpANQ3/。在plunker中,我們有一個按鈕,一旦我們點擊它並進行服務調用,就會添加一個小部件。每個小部件都有一個取消圖標。如果用戶在n次點擊按鈕,我們有「n」個小部件和每個小部件的服務請求。當所有的請求都在進行時,我想取消一個小部件和與其相關的請求。我嘗試在服務中使用timeout屬性,但它取消了正在進行的所有請求。當我們有多個請求正在處理時如何取消一個http請求?

回答

0

這裏是canceling $http Requests in AngularJS example以很好和簡單的方式解釋。我認爲它適合你的要求。

+0

給定文章中的請求URL具有用於唯一標識每個調用的id。但就我而言,終點是相同的。@ M。 Stefanczuk – ckmind